Moore, Robert wrote: > Here's some notes from 2001: > > Why ACPI is in the kernel > > ACPI and the AML interpreter are required very early during kernel > initialization, before the device drivers are loaded. Control methods > are executed by the interpreter at this time (such as all device _INI > methods). > > ACPI owns the ACPI hardware and ACPI interrupt (SCI), and therefore this > part of the ACPI subsystem is similar to a device driver. > > Control methods that are executed via the AML interpreter are allowed > direct access to all of physical memory, all I/O space, and all PCI > configuration space (via Operation Regions.) > > Device drivers such as the Embedded Controller, Battery, and Thermal use > ACPI services and execute AML control methods during their operation. > > Device driver callback routines are invoked directly from the AML > interpreter when the ASL Notify operation is executed. > > ACPI and the AML interpreter cannot be paged out. How do you wake up > the disk used for paging? Not a good idea for other device drivers to > depend on code that may be paged out. > > Also, > > As of May 2000, the AML interpreter was in acpid! Shortly after that, we > made a conscious decision to move it into the driver for the reasons > above. The code may be large (for Linux), but it is necessary and must > remain resident (it is non-pageable). None of this implies that the interpreter cannot be in initramfs-like userspace, which neither requires a device driver nor will ever be paged out.
